PROBLEM TO BE SOLVED: To provide: an active material for battery use which enables the achievement of a battery superior in capacity; a nonaqueous electrolyte battery arranged by use such an active material; and a battery pack including such a battery.SOLUTION: An active material for battery use comprises active material particles including a compound expressed by the general formula, TiM1NbM2O. [In the formula, x satisfies the condition of 0≤x<1; M1 and M2 each represent at least one element selected from a group consisting of Nb, V, Ta, Fe, Ti, Bi, Sb, As, P, Cr, Mo, W, B, Na, Mg, Al and Si. A diagram of X-ray diffraction by means of Cu-Kα rays shows a peak A arising at 2&thetas;=23.74-24.14° and originating from (110) plane, a peak B arising at 2&thetas;=25.81-26.21° and originating from (003) plane, and a peak C arising at 2&thetas;=26.12-26.54° and originating from (-602) plane. The intensity Iof the peak A, the intensity Iof the peak B, and the intensity Iof the peak C satisfy the following relational expressions: 0.80≤I/I≤1.12(2); and I/I≤0.80(2).] |
